Prototype to Production (P2P) NSF-EEC-0550608


Image5.jpg

This three-year (2006-09), National Science Foundation-funded study assesses the alignment between undergraduate engineering program goals, curricula, and instruction and the goals of the National Academy of Engineering’s recent The Engineer of 2020. The "P2P" study investigates the educational experiences of undergraduates in two- and four-year colleges, examining how diverse students (women, low-income, and historically underrepresented students) experience their engineering programs and perceive the engineering profession. The project sample will include 33 four-year institutions and 15 community colleges. To view the the project timeline and current status, click here.
